A kitten will nurse for about 45 minutes at a time every 2 to 3 hours for the first week of life. Feeding kittens 3 4 weeks old at 3 4 weeks your new kitten would start to grow a little heavier to about 350 450 grams. The young kitty should suck 32 ml per every 100 grams of weight in a day. By the time they are 4 week old then they would already eat gruel as their primary food.
Kittens at this age 3 5 weeks are usually eating some solid food decreasing the amount of milk replacer required to meet daily caloric requirements. Kittens that are bottle fed should consume about a tablespoon or 15 ml of special kitten formula at each feeding. Make sure you follow the guidelines on the formula pack to the latter.
